Are you a developer looking for the perfect laptop to power your projects? Choosing the right laptop can significantly impact your productivity and workflow. With so many options available, it can be overwhelming to decide which one is best suited for your needs. In this guide, we'll break down the key factors to consider when purchasing a laptop for development in 2024.
- Processor
- CPU Type: Opt for a powerful processor, such as an Intel Core i7 or i9 or AMD Ryzen 7 or 9. These processors offer the necessary performance for demanding development tasks.
- Cores and Threads: Look for laptops with multiple cores and threads to handle multitasking and complex applications efficiently.
- RAM
- Capacity: Aim for at least 16GB of RAM, but 32GB or more is ideal for intensive development work.
- Speed: Ensure the RAM is fast enough to keep up with your processor. DDR4 or DDR5 RAM is recommended.
- Storage
- Type: Consider a solid-state drive (SSD) for faster boot times, application loading, and overall system responsiveness.
- Capacity: Choose a storage capacity based on your project requirements. A minimum of 512GB is recommended, but 1TB or more is preferable for larger projects.
- Graphics Card
- Dedicated vs. Integrated: While integrated graphics can handle basic tasks, a dedicated graphics card is essential for tasks like machine learning, 3D rendering, or gaming development.
- GPU Type: Look for a dedicated GPU with at least 4GB of VRAM. NVIDIA GeForce RTX or AMD Radeon RX series cards are popular choices.
- Display
- Size: A larger display can enhance productivity, but consider your portability needs. A 15-inch or 17-inch screen is a good starting point.
- Resolution: Opt for a high-resolution display, such as Full HD (1920x1080) or 4K (3840x2160), for sharper visuals and better detail.
- Panel Type: IPS panels offer wider viewing angles and better color accuracy than TN panels.
- Battery Life
- Capacity: A larger battery capacity ensures longer battery life, especially if you work on the go.
- Power Efficiency: Look for laptops with efficient processors and power-saving features to maximize battery life.
- Ports and Connectivity
- USB Ports: Ensure the laptop has enough USB ports (USB-A and USB-C) for connecting peripherals like external hard drives, keyboards, and mice.
- Other Ports: Consider HDMI, Thunderbolt, and Ethernet ports for connecting monitors, external storage, and wired networks.
- Wireless Connectivity: Wi-Fi 6 or newer and Bluetooth 5.0 are recommended for fast and reliable connections.
- Operating System
- Windows vs. macOS: Choose the operating system that best suits your workflow and preferences. Windows is popular for development, while macOS is often favored for design and multimedia.
By carefully considering these factors, you can find the best laptop to meet your development needs and enhance your productivity.